A Case of Triple X Syndrome.
Jung Hyun Kim, Kyung Tae Hwang, Kyong Og Ko, Eun Ju Kim, Yun Duk Yoo
Department of Pediatrics, Sun General Hospital, Taejeon, Korea.
Abstract
Since Jacob and associates in 1959 were the first to report a case of triple X syndrome associated with ovarian failure, the incidence of trisomy X in newborn population is estimated to be 1 in 1,000 live born female. Most of them have normal physical appearance and puberty. We report a case of a newborn with triple X syndrome confirmed by chromosomal study whose clinical features included left preauricular pit, broad nose, thin lip, anogenital anomaly. Echocardiography showed atrial septal defect and ventricular septal defect.
